Output 50c5868e6c43051795c0012456fa0b6d68a6ab8066ca680120c37bbd4e4cd660:3

value
4420600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ad9de6beb8b12fb866076ddd84eb697126bf1343 OP_EQUALVERIFY OP_CHECKSIG
address
1Gq14N9e3kPbzgrN3MarQxCATRuFfkmfv1
transaction
50c5868e6c43051795c0012456fa0b6d68a6ab8066ca680120c37bbd4e4cd660
spent
true